Ah, I think I have a better way of doing this.
Find the add-on for Firefox titled "VideoDownloader" (simple as that). Now, when you have that all installed and everything, go to any YouTube of your choice, add the high quality code to the end of the video url (&fmt=18), and click on the little arrow to the right of the downloader's icon (which should be to the left of the url box). Then, scroll down and find that there should be a "video.mp4" file! Download that (you will need to navigate away from the page for the download to commence), and voila! You will have downloaded a video from YouTube in high quality! And in the same size as normal quality videos, too!
